Nutrition Educator
Location of (1) position(s) to be filled: Department of Health, Coffee County
This position requires a criminal background check. Therefore, you may be required to provide information about your criminal history in order to be considered for this position.
Qualifications
Education and Experience: Graduation from an accredited college or university with a bachelor's degree, including 9 quarter hours or 6 semester hours in human nutrition, 4 quarter hours or 3 semester hours in human anatomy or physiology, and 4 quarter hours or 3 semester hours in education, psychology, or counseling. A transcript is required for proper evaluation.
Necessary Special Qualifications: A valid motor vehicle operator's license is required.
Overview
The Nutrition Educator determines participant eligibility for the WIC program by assessing nutrition risks, conducting nutrition counseling, and assigning appropriate food packages. This role supports participants in achieving their health goals by providing education on nutrition, breastfeeding, and behavior change. Additionally, the classification involves monitoring progress, offering resources, and fostering cooperation with internal and external partners to ensure effective service delivery. This classification differs from that of a Nutritionist 1 in that the latter is eligible for the Registered Dietitian (RD) exam.
Responsibilities
- Determines participant eligibility for the WIC (Women, Infants & Children) program by assessing nutrition risk, analyzing anthropometric and hematological measurements, providing nutrition counseling, and assigning food packages. Documents information in participant's electronic record according to policies and guidelines.
- Interprets and explains nutrition data and risk to participants to promote behavior change and complies with program guidelines.
- Assesses client's readiness to change and assists with client-centered goals to promote behavior change.
- Evaluates participant's progress on nutrition/breastfeeding goals at regular intervals through the certification period. Provides breastfeeding promotion and support as appropriate.
- Monitors inventory resources related to feeding such as breastfeeding aids, breastfeeding equipment, and therapeutic formulas.
- Maintains knowledge of community resources to provide referrals and resources to participants. Provides basic nutrition education to local health department staff, clients, and community organizations.
